What to Expect From Newtek Business (NEWT) in Q3 Earnings
Read MoreHide Full Article
Newtek Business Services Corp. (NEWT - Free Report) is scheduled to report third-quarter 2019 results on Nov 6, after market close. Its earnings and revenues are expected to have grown year over year.
The company does not have an impressive earnings surprise history. Its earnings missed the Zacks Consensus Estimate in two of the trailing four quarters.
In the last reported quarter, it lagged Zacks Consensus Estimate. Results were affected by rise in expenses, partially offset by higher investment income.

Activities of Newtek in the third quarter failed to win analysts’ confidence. As a result, the Zacks Consensus Estimate for earnings of 57 cents was revised downward over the past 30 days. Nonetheless, it implies significant growth from the year-ago quarter’s reported figure.
The consensus estimate for sales of $13.68 million suggests growth of 10.4%.
Factors at Play
Due to lower interest rates in the third quarter, Newtek’s investment income is likely to have declined. Further, prepayments and refinancing activities are expected to have risen, thereby hurting profitability to some extent.
Also, several concerns, including uncertainty related to the U.S.-China trade war and Brexit, and expectations of global economic slowdown persisted in the third quarter, which might have resulted in lower business spending. Thus, business lending is expected to have witnessed muted growth.
Overall expenses are likely to have remained elevated in the third quarter mainly due to increase in salaries and benefits costs.
